A lot of widescreen HDTVs come with VGA inputs simply unhook your present monitor and move the cable to the TV.
Some also come with DVI and/or HDMI inputs or svideo.

A 17" plasma is going to be very expensive. A 17" LCD might be better.
It depends on the connectors. You can buy LCD monitors next to RCA connectors. You can buy LCD TVs with VGA connectors. These will take home it more expensive than buying a plain LCD monitor or LCD TV.
